Abstract

910,253. Mattress tufting machines. WHALEY, F. P. March 14, 1961 [March 29, 1960], No. 11090/60. Class 112. A mattress tufting machine is adapted to insert a plurality of tufts simultaneously. The machine comprises a fixed frame 1 in which is journalled, by means of a shaft 26, a rotatable transverse frame 2 to which is rigidly fixed a first row of spaced hollow tufting needles 3 and a second row of oppositely-directed needles 3<1>. Each needle contains a slidable rod 6, one end of which is fixed to a spring-biased socket 10, whereby the other end retains a tuft head 8 in a cavity 7 adjacent the needle point. A mattress-supporting frame 4, pivoted to frame 1, is supported in an inclined position by springs 5. The mattress 17 abuts a bracket 19 fixed to an endless chain 21 passing around sprockets 22, 23, 24. The mattress is drawn towards the needles 3, against the bias of the springs 5, by pneumatic or hydraulic jacks 15 secured to a compressor bar 16 which engages the mattress. When the cavities 7 are clear of the mattress, bars 18 projecting from the ends of bar 16 engage a pivoted bar 11 to engage the latter with the sockets 10, whereby the rods 6 are retracted to free the tuft heads 8. A sprocket 29, rigid with sprocket 22, is connected by a chain 28 to a sprocket 27 rigid with shaft 26. When the latter is turned through 180 degrees by means of a wheel 25, the needles 3, 3<1> are reversed, and the mattress is raised to a new tufting position. A disc 34, rigid with shaft 26, is formed with diametrically-opposed notches 33 engageable by a detent 32 on a spring-biased arm 31 to halt the parts in the tufting positions. The rods 6 of the needles directed away from the mattress are retracted by a fixed cam 20 to enable the tuft heads to be inserted in the cavities 7. The completed mattress slides down a shoot 35. Specification 903,464 is referred to.
